The Takeout Mom
Season 1Episode 130 min

The Takeout Mom

Host Kristina Kuzmic takes Shania, a mom who's more comfortable picking up takeout than a whisk, out of the drive-thru lane and into her kitchen to make Mongolian Beef and Vegetable Fried Brown Rice.
Dec 3, 2011
The Momma's Boy
Season 1Episode 230 min

The Momma's Boy

Host Kristina Kuzmic tries to keep momma's boy Caesaray out of the nest every time hunger hits when she teaches him to make Pistachio Crusted Tilapia, Goat Cheese Bruschetta and Mocha Bread Pudding.
Dec 3, 2011
The Freezer Fanatic
Season 1Episode 330 min

The Freezer Fanatic

Host Kristina Kuzmic takes Monica out of the freezer section and into the kitchen when she teaches her to make Spicy Peanut Butter Chicken with Basmati Rice and Molten Chocolate Lava Cakes.
Dec 10, 2011
The Caveman Cook
Season 1Episode 430 min

The Caveman Cook

Host Kristina Kuzmic shows Brent, a musician with zero confidence in the kitchen, that cooking doesn't have to end with the house almost burning down, as she teaches him to make Braised Short Ribs and Sauteed Sweet Corn.
Dec 10, 2011
The Social Butterfly
Season 1Episode 530 min

The Social Butterfly

Host Kristina Kuzmic shows new mom-to-be Leslie that she can still be social at home with her friends when she teaches her to make Asparagus Salmon Salad and Guiltless Chocolate Mousse.
Dec 17, 2011
The Restaurant Regular
Season 1Episode 630 min

The Restaurant Regular

Host Kristina Kuzmic teaches restaurant addict Carmel, who admits to never having ever used a stove, that cooking is actually fun, as she teaches her to make Mustard Crusted Chicken and Crispy Nutella Cookies.
Dec 17, 2011

The Late Show with Stephen Colbert
Running

The Late Show with Stephen Colbert

Stephen Colbert brings his signature satire and comedy to The Late Show with Stephen Colbert, the #1 show in late-night. Featuring bandleader Jon Batiste with his band Stay Human, the Emmy Award-nominated show broadcasts from the historic Ed Sullivan Theater. He talks with an eclectic mix of guests about what is new and relevant in the worlds of politics, entertainment, business, music, technology, and more. Stephen Colbert took over as host, executive producer, and writer of The Late Show on Sept. 8, 2015. 

Colbert is best known for his work as a television host, writer, actor, and producer, and lest known for his charity work teaching English as a second language on Tunisian date farms. Before joining the CBS family -- and being officially adopted by network president Les Moonves -- Colbert helmed The Colbert Report, which aired nearly 1,500 episodes and required Stephen to wear nearly 1,500 different neckties. The program received two Peabody Awards, two Grammy Awards, and several unwelcome shoulder massages. It won two Emmys for Outstanding Variety Series in 2013 and 2014, both of which appear to have been lost in the move. Colbert is pronounced koʊlˈbɛər, according to Wikipedia. His understudy is William Cavanaugh, who will be hosting The Late Show approximately one-third of the time. Good luck, Bill!

The Rookie

The Rookie is inspired by a true story. John Nolan is the oldest rookie in the LAPD. At an age where most are at the peak of their career, Nolan cast aside his comfortable, small town life and moved to L.A. to pursue his dream of being a cop. Now, surrounded by rookies twenty years his junior, Nolan must navigate the dangerous, humorous and unpredictable world of a "young" cop, determined to make his second shot at life count.
